HIST 454 Euro Intl Affairs Since 1914
Credit: 2 to 4 hours.
(HIST 319) History of European international affairs from the First World War to the present day, concentrating on political developments, especially the two world wars, but including the impact of domestic politics, ideological struggle, and socio-economic change upon foreign policy. 3 undergraduate hours. 2 or 4 graduate hours. Prerequisite: One year of college history or consent of instructor.
